Goals & Objectives:

• Improve Athletic Skill– Designate day one to skill building, and day two to

implementing the skills taught– 75% of the kids can achieve the skill taught– 50% of the kids can explain the facts of the game

• Attendance– Achieve 300 attendants– At least 200 from Columbus area– At least a third are girls

Goals & Objectives:

• Volunteers– For every seven kids, we want to have one adult– Have a representative from each sport (That we do in

the camp) from OSU team.– A majority of volunteers be students

• Physical Fitness– Every kid being able to properly stretch – Knowing what they are stretching– 75% of the kids can name two of the

five main reasons why stretching is important

Goals & Objectives:

• Create a scholarship fund for Franklin County students– Use all net income to provide scholarships– Make at least $2000 net income– Provide at least 4 scholarships each year

Tentative Schedule:

Saturday: 8 am – check/move in at the

dorms10 am – meet at the field,

introductions of staff, schedule,11:30 am to 12:30 pm – lunch/free1 pm – sport 13:30 pm – sport 26 pm – dinner7:30 pm – sport 310 pm – back at dorms

Sunday:8 am – breakfast9:30 am – sport 111 am – sport 212:30 pm – lunch/free2 pm – sport 33:30 pm – tournament/championship5 pm – dinner and wrap6 pm – everyone leave
